The seasonal vegetable risotto, in this first week of March, turned out to be beets and goat cheese. This was well executed. The entire dish was a dark red. The risotto wasn't slimy, as some risottos are want to be. The flavor from and in the beets was clear, and the goat cheese provided a pleasant undercurrent. I don't enjoy goat cheese. Yet, they put in just the right amount of goat cheese, in the correct style/quality, that it worked well here.
